Before moving, it's a good idea to take out any food items in the refrigerator, and then clean the outside and inside surfaces thoroughly. To avoid damage, wrap the appliance in protective materials or cover it with moving blankets after it has been empty. Take out any drawers and shelves that are attached to your fridge. This will stop them from breaking. If possible, eat all of the perishable foods in your fridge before you move to reduce your expenses and avoid relying on fast food during the move.

When you are ready move the refrigerator, you can put it on a dolly. One person should raise the fridge on one side, while the other person pulls it under the dolly. It is important not to push the dolly on the front or back of the fridge, since this could cause scratches to the floor and on the fridge's exterior. The fridge should be loaded onto a truck tall enough to support it. Secure it using straps.

It is recommended to have two people assist in moving the refrigerator, particularly when it must be moved up or down stairs. The refrigerator is very heavy, and it's essential to prepare ahead and ensure you have the appropriate equipment to move it. Remember to take a moment to breathe and stretch during the process. This will help you stay focused and prevent injury.

Comparatively to integrated fridges, freestanding models tend to be cheaper and have more space. They do not require any changes to the kitchen cabinetry. Freestanding fridge freezers are available in various configurations, including top-freezers, bottom-freezers, side-by-side and French door models. To make them more convenient they can be combined with a wine cooler or ice maker.

Freestanding refrigerators are available at various prices, depending on the features and size you want. A basic model can be found at a price of as low as $300. More advanced "smart refrigerators' can run more than $4,000. The median price for a freestanding refrigerator is $700. This makes them an attractive option for those looking to save money.

Freestanding refrigerators are also very easy to move. This makes them a great option for those who frequently relocate. They can also serve as backup fridges in the event of an emergency. Some people even make use of them as basement fridges or in a bar at home.
